Some of our most popular vegetables — broccoli, cauliflower, cabbage, kale, kohlrabi and brussels sprouts — are all derived from wild mustard. They are in the cruciferous family, or commonly known as cole crops. How did wild mustard become broccoli? What Is Broccoli Made Of?
While there are many edible plants that can be foraged from the wild (mushrooms, asparagus and onions among many others), broccoli isn’t one of them. Broccoli is a human invention. Can My 1 Year Old Eat Raw Broccoli?
Is broccoli a common choking hazard for babies? Yes, raw or undercooked broccoli is firm and hard to chew. To minimize the risk, cook broccoli until soft and cut broccoli stems in half lengthwise. Can You Take Chamomile With Antidepressants?
Chamomile should be avoided by those who take any type of medications that cause drowsiness such as narcotics, barbiturates, alcohol, some types of anti-depressants or benzodiazepines. Chamomile may have an estrogen type of effect and may interfere with hormone therapy. Does chamomile tea interfere with antidepressants? How Would You Describe The Smell Of Parsley?
Fresh parsley has a clean, green aroma with a versatile fresh green taste. Slightly peppery. At times a little like celery with an aftertaste of green apple. Which Country Is Most Famous For Olive Oil?
Spain. Spain accounts for almost half of global olive oil production; other major producers are Portugal, Italy, Tunisia, Greece, Morocco and Turkey. Are Olives Greek Or Italian?
The arrival of the olive in Europe occurred in Greece about 3,000 years ago. They were the first Europeans to cultivate and use olives as a major part of their diet.
